A selection of 100 Song Bank tunes comes built-in for your
listening enjoyment or play along fun. You can turn off the
left-hand or right-hand part to practice with the remaining
part, and the display even shows you what keys to press and
which fingers you should use.
Playing Back a Song Bank Tune
To play back a Song Bank tune
1.
Set the POWER/MODE switch to NORMAL,
FINGERED, or CASIO CHORD.
2.
Adjust the main volume and accomp volume.
3.
Press the SONG BANK button to enter the Song
Bank Mode.
4.
Use the Song Bank list to find the tune you want
to play back, and then use the number buttons
to input the tunes two-digit number.
Example: To select 49 ALOHA OE, input 4 and then 9.
